This image depicts a close view of a child’s face, highlighting the region of his left eye, where you can see a cutaneous lesion beneath, and just lateral to the patient’s left eyelid. After having performed appropriate tests, this condition proved to be a fungal infection known as sporotrichosis, caused by the fungal organism, Sporothrix schenckii.
